Tata is betting big on the Hexa, its properly loaded premium crossover which dons the cape as the company’s new flagship. It’s aimed squarely at the Mahindra XUV500. However, its size, positioning and price of Rs 11.99-17.49 lakh(ex-showroom, Delhi) puts another car in its crosshairs – the Toyota InnovaCrysta. Time to find out how Tata's latest stacks up against its rivals as far as its numbers go.

Tata Hexa dimensions

Save for being marginally lower than the Innova Crysta, the Hexa quite clearly has an advantage when it comes to size, which should translate into it having the most spacious interior here as well. And given the car’s massive 19-inch alloy wheels (16-inchers on the base variant) and aggressive styling, it’s sure to look imposing on our roads. The downside, of course, is that finding a parking spot for something this big is going to be a task.
Between the InnovaCrysta and the XUV500, it’s the Toyota that is the longer and taller one, while the Mahindra is wider. As a result, packing three in the rear of the XUV500 should be easier than in the InnovaCrysta (8-seat version; seven-seaters get captain seats in the middle row). Both get 17-inch alloy wheels on their fully-loaded variants, while lower variants of the InnovaCrysta come with 16-inchers.

It’s worth pointing out that while the Hexa and the InnovaCrysta are built on rugged ladder-frame chassis, the XUV500 has a monocoque frame. And so, wheelbases cannot be considered indicators of interior space. However, it can be an indicator of the car’s straight line stability; the more the better. Here, it’s the Hexa’s 2850mm wheelbase that’s the longest, followed by the InnovaCrysta’s 2750mm, the smallest being 2700mm of the XUV500. crossover positioning.
